Hello. I've just downloaded Q4OS, it's nice. I do have one little issue. Ok so i opted for the trinity desktop environment whic is nice but when i right click on the desktop to change the screen size it only changes for that session. When i reboot it keeps reverting to the original settings. So lets say default is 1920x1080, when i change it to 1024x768 it always goes back to the initial size.

Welcome to the forum ![]()
At first you shouldn't change native display resolution, it's not quite a clean action. If you want to increase fonts, icons and elements size you should apply screen scaling instead:
Control panel > system administration > screen scaling
If you want to change display resolution for some curious reason, run in terminal:
$ tderandrtray
an icon in system tray appears, right click and change resolution.

Ok i figured it out. I right clicked the desktop, configure desktop, select display, chose your display settings, then select "apply settings on TDE startup" Thanks for you help. Much appreciated
